I have a friend that has a 5 day base ticket and will be staying offsite. Is she able to use FP+ for her trip or is this still only available for onsite guest on an invitation only basis?

She can schedule her three Fp+ as soon as she enters the park. Have her bypass the Fp+ kiosks at the front of the park and have her venture farther back into the park where the Fp+ lines are shorter. She will need to choose all three Fp+ for the park where she is located.

If they have not increased signage over the last few weeks, Magic Kingdom is quite different. One of the least crowded and most accessible kiosks is loctaed just after you walk into the park in the Town Square Theater. Many people can't see it and don't even know it's there.

As soon as she arrives, tell her to check their first, then move her way towards Pete's Silly Side Show in Fantasyland.

I think guests are being directed to TST. There was a massive line on Pres Day when we waited to meet Talking Mickey in less than 10 minutes.

The kiosks on both sides of the Tomorrowland walkway were not busy at all. We walked up to a kiosk and were immediately helped by a CM. There are at least 10 kiosks on the walkway and just as many CMs to assist.
